SharpSVN을 사용하여 사전 커밋 후크 작성. svnlook propget이 부족합니까?

StackOverflow https://stackoverflow.com/questions/927005

  •  06-09-2019
  •  | 
  •  

문제

이전의 Subversion Precommit 후크를 다시 작성하고 있습니다. 우리 회사에서는 이진 파일이 Commit 전에 SVN : Needle Lock Set이있는 경우에만 이진 파일을 커밋 할 수 있는지 확인해야합니다.

나는 후크를 쓰기 시작했고 후크의 모든 부분이 작동하는 것처럼 보이지만 속성이 설정되어 있으면 읽는 방법을 찾을 수 없습니다.

나는 svnlookclient가 svnlookclient.getProperty 메소드를 가질 것이라고 가정하지만, 내가 볼 수있는 유일한 것은 svnlookclient.getRevisionProperty입니다. 불행히도 GetRevisionProperty는 해당 파일을 전달할 수 없습니다. 내가 여기서 무엇을 놓치고 있습니까?

결국, svnlook propget은 저장소, 트랜잭션, 속성 이름 및 저장소의 경로를 통과 할 수 있습니다.

도움이 되었습니까?

해결책

이것 좀 봐 SharpSVN 사용자 Mailinglist 스레드.

이 기능은 화요일에 전복 트렁크에 추가되었고 어제 1.500x로 백포링되었습니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top